mediaTerminalType

BIANCA-BRICK-PROXY-MIB · .1.3.6.1.4.1.272.4.50.2.1.8

Object

column mandatory r/w Enumeration
The type of the terminal entry:
              
'client' -> autodetected (and thus listed here automatically)
	      or manually added IP phone or softclient;
'server' -> manually added internal rerouted SIP server;
'delete' -> delete flag.
              
Manually added clients are usually obsolete as they are
autodetected by the Application Level Gateway anyways (see
ipProxyTable for definition of dynamic NAT rules). 'Type' =
'server' is used in order to enable access from WAN to a SIP
registrar or SIP proxy located in LAN.
